AbstractAqueous dispersions of multilamellar liposomes of pure lipids and binary lipid mixtures have been investigated by densitometry. It is shown that the employed mechanical oscillator technique is well suited to derive volumetric data of different lipid phases and to characterize the transitions between them. Transition temperatures, widths, volume changes and in some cases also the kinetics can be studied. — For binary lipid alloys temperature‐composition‐phase diagrams can be established.
